After a wave of leaks, Lenovo has officially unveiled its upcoming handheld gaming PC to take on the likes of the Steam Deck and ROG ALLY: the Legion Go. As the leaks mentioned, the company officially lifted the veil on September 1 with a video:



Lenovo also shared a dedicated webpage for the product which provides more details about the product as well as a sign up to get notified to know when the Lenovo Go becomes available. The page notes that the handheld is "coming soon" but does not provide any pricing details; but if the leaks hold true, it will go on sale for €799/$799 in October.
